Designer: Matsuno Sofu / Hideo Era: Mid Showa | Currency: $ / £ / € Price: ¥ 45,000$ 330.00£ 250.00€ 280.00 ![]() Description: Matsuno Sofu (1899-1975) was a Japanese-style painter born in Tokyo in 1899. At 15, he began studying under the Japanese-style painter Tsukioka Kōgyo, and subsequently focused on creating works related to Noh theater. This set, published by Unsodo around 1975 as a 12-month series, includes four original designs by Sofu himself. For the remaining half, his second son, Hideyo, completed the designs, adding "Okina" and "Shōjō" from Sohfu's posthumous works. Each of the 12 prints comes with both English and Japanese explanations. Carver: Michio Nagashima The dimensions given are for each print.
